Weto Cajete

San Bartolo Coyotepec, Oaxaca

Weto decorative cajetes honor the tradition of clay molcajetes. Its rough interior finish helped the grinding of different ingredients in food preparation. The Zapotec word Weto means to grind. The color of black clay is due to the specific properties of the clay of this region and the firing process. Clay is extracted from the surrounding hills and soaked in water to remove impurities, a process that can take up to a month. The clay is molded by hand, on flat surfaces near the ground and once the pieces have been modeled, they are left to dry for approximately 3 weeks. Its burning or cooking, together with the reduction of oxygen, give the piece that color. The bowl can be used as decoration or to contain dry objects.
